What Is the Cost of Living Near Moline?

Understanding the cost of living near Moline is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Midwest Underground, Inc..
Moline's Cost of Living Index is approximately 77.1 (22.9% less expensive than US average; 17.8% less than IL average). Quad Cities area (IL/IA), home of John Deere, very affordable. MetroLINK bus.
